How a hard-hit medical center cleaned COVID’s proverbial clock

Boston

During a 12-week peak in the COVID-19 crisis, an 800-bed academic hospital in a frenetic American city admitted more than 9,000 inpatients—including almost 700 with COVID—while letting only two infections sneak in unchecked.

Using AI to predict MRI no-shows is saving one radiology department nearly $180,000 per year

Time is money | Time Value Units | TVUs

Actions taken at Changi General Hospital in Singapore led to a 17.2% improvement from the institution’s baseline missed appointment rate.

Interventional radiology’s $68.4B inpatient footprint underscores ‘bedrock’ role in chasing the Triple Aim

interventional radiology philips

Source

Philips

IR docs treat about 1 in every 10 U.S. inpatients and with a sicker population sample, account for nearly one-fifth of all healthcare costs, according to a new analysis.
